Javascript 如何从ajax get查询中获取数据

Javascript 如何从ajax get查询中获取数据,javascript,ajax,Javascript,Ajax,我正在使用$.ajax执行GET请求: 我在控制台里找到了这个: 我无法检索图标链接和标题文本。请提供帮助。您可以通过数据[index].图标和数据[index].标题访问看似数组的数据。 如果需要访问所有项目,我建议使用一个简单的循环: success: function(data) { for (var i = 0; i++; i < data.length) { data[i].icon // it's here, what to do is up to y

我正在使用$.ajax执行GET请求:

我在控制台里找到了这个:


我无法检索图标链接和标题文本。请提供帮助。

您可以通过数据[index].图标和数据[index].标题访问看似数组的数据。 如果需要访问所有项目,我建议使用一个简单的循环:

success: function(data) {
    for (var i = 0; i++; i < data.length) {
        data[i].icon // it's here, what to do is up to you
    }
}

它帮助我解决问题

成功:functiondata{ var-ololo=data.data; 对于let i=0;i}

不幸的是,当我尝试进行简单操作时:console.logdata[index].icon,控制台显示未捕获的引用错误:未定义索引用数字替换索引。我使用单词索引来表示数组中的位置。请尝试数据[0]。iconnow它的return me Uncaught TypeError:无法读取未定义的属性“icon”检查ajax在这种情况下返回了什么。
success: function(data) {
    for (var i = 0; i++; i < data.length) {
        data[i].icon // it's here, what to do is up to you
    }
}